"You can try as hard as you want, scratch and claw, and keep on attempting to do anything with your life, but you will always end up back where you're supposed to be, at the bottom --- --- --- Livinsdale Academy is the place to expect just about anything. Its a mess of a school where the social heirarchy runs just about everything, students included. Right on top are the two groups of students that control it all. There's the Kappa Au Fraternity and the Delta Sorority. On top of that? One small blonde girl named Morgan, who's there to make everyone who gets in her way's life a living hell. On the other side of the campus is a group of delinquints that Morgan despises, and among them is Adam Carale, the boy who's about to get in Morgan's way. So will she make his life a living hell or will she get dragged along for the ride? Book One of the "The Top of the World Doesn't Exist" Series.
